Of the poles I have, these seem the most stable. 2 Straightening a Leaning Post Set in the Soil. This procedure avoids the need to find fill material, such as rocks or soil, to fill the voids, as the two braces remain in the hole to stabilize the pole/post after it's righted. The dish is light-weight and shallow, so it doesnt hold a ton of water, but the weight of the full dish still makes the birdbath a bit top-heavy in my sandy soil. This birdbath has a single thin support pole with two little curved feet (see photo above) and a metal circle on top to hold a plastic dish for the water.
